With the increase of international postage rates on 4 July, new definitive
and country stamps issued the same day, including four machins: 37 pence
(dark gray) European letter and postcard rate, 42p (sage) world-wide airmail
postcard rate, 47p (sea green) 10gr airmail letter rate outside Europe,
68p (stone) 20gr airmail letter outside Europe, and four different 68p
regional definitives: England, tudor rose; Scotland, tartan; Wales, three
Prince William feathers; and Northern Ireland, detail of Parian china oval
basket. All these new stamps are printed by De La Rue Security Print.
On the same day, three new self-adhesive stamp booklets printed by Walsall
also issued. The booklets have new designed covers, with matrix (margin)
surrounding the stamps removed. The books are :6 x 'E' in blue, 6 x 42p
postcard stamps, and 6 x 68p airmail 20gr stamps. The 1st class gold stamp
in sheets of 100 printed by Enschede was also be issued on this date.
